    How to remove the fuel injector on Toyota Avalon? Posted by Customer
    A:
    You need to drain the fuel system pressure before taking off the 2GR-FE fuel injector component while also disconnecting the negative battery terminal cable with a note about post-reconnection system initialization. As the first step drain all engine coolant then remove both windshield wipers and their attached arm and blades simultaneously followed by removing the right cowl top ventilator louver and the windshield wiper motor together with link assembly. After removing the outer cowl top panel and V-bank cover sub-assembly you must remove their three retaining clips in their proper order. To reach the air cleaner cap with its attached hose, disconnect the 3 vacuum hoses and ventilation hose No. 1, air flow meter connector, fuel vapor feed hose No. 1 before loosening the hose clamp bolt and removing the 3 clamps. After detaching the 2 water by-pass hoses and vapor feed hose as well as the throttle with motor body assembly connector and clamp the ventilation hose No. 2 and union to check valve hose follow to remove the bolt then vacuum hose clamp before disconnecting the connector use a 5 mm socket hexagon wrench to remove the 4 bolts and then 2 nuts and 2 bolts followed by the intake air surge tank extraction. It is necessary to disconnect the fuel tube sub-assembly through these steps: remove fuel pipe clamp No. 2 and pinch the tube connector and pull out the fuel pipe and prevent dirt entry into the connector. You can remove the fuel injector assembly by disconnecting all six fuel injector connectors and extracting five bolts that hold the fuel delivery pipe with its six fuel injectors then carefully retrieve them without letting them drop and afterwards remove the six insulators around the intake manifold before extracting the fuel injector from the delivery pipe.

    How to remove the fuel injector on Toyota Sienna? Posted by Customer
    A:
    The first step to remove the fuel injector from a 2GR-FE engine starts with discharging fuel system pressure while disconnecting the negative battery terminal cable. The next step requires users to detach the No. 1 engine under cover followed by draining the engine coolant from the system. Start by taking off the wiper arm head cap from the front followed by right and left front wiper arm removal then move onto the cowl top ventilator louver sub-assembly. Begin by removing the windshield wiper motor and link assembly and proceed to extract the No. 1 cowl top to cowl brace inner by uninstalling its 2 bolts. You need to start by removing the cowl top panel sub-assembly outer front through a process of wire harness clamp disconnection and fuel pump resistor connector detachment and 7 bolt removal. Your task begins with taking out the V-bank cover sub-assembly and then moving to the air cleaner cap sub-assembly where you must disconnect 3 vacuum hoses and remove the No. 2 ventilation hose and air cleaner hose band then release the EVAP vacuum hose and remove 2 bolts. To remove the intake air surge tank assembly use a 5 mm socket hexagon wrench which first requires removing four bolts then two nuts and two bolts afterward followed by the gasket removal. Disconnect the fuel tube sub-assembly by unclamping the No. 2 fuel pipe and drawing out the fuel pipe until completion without allowing dirt to penetrate the quick connector. To remove the fuel injector assembly, first disconnect the 6 fuel injector connectors then remove 5 bolts that let go of the fuel delivery pipe sub-assembly along with its 6 fuel injectors while keeping an eye out for drops. Wrap up the process by taking away the 6 injector vibration insulators from the intake manifold and extracting the fuel injectors from the fuel delivery pipe sub-assembly followed by removing the 6 O-rings from the fuel injectors.

    How should the surge tank be secured for the 2009 Toyota Avalon?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Install the surge tank with 2 nuts and 2 bolts, torquing the nuts to 16 Nm and the bolts to 21 Nm.

    Q:
    What is the next step regarding the battery for the 2008 Toyota RAV4?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Disconnect the cable from the negative battery terminal and wait at least 90 seconds to prevent airbag activation.

    Q:
    What should be done after installing the O-rings on the fuel injectors for the 2008 Toyota RAV4?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Apply a light coat of gasoline or spindle oil to the part of the fuel delivery pipe that contacts the O-ring of the fuel injector, then apply it again to the O-ring before installing the right and left fuel injectors onto the fuel delivery pipe.
